McCabe-Thiele method - Wikipedia

Figure 2: Examples of q-line slopes The q-line (depicted in blue in Figure 1) starts at the x = y line and intersects the starting point of the rectifying section operating line. The parameter q is the mole fraction of liquid in the feed, and the slope of the q-line is q / (q - 1).

Is the liquid subcooled in the condenser?

How many degrees is the liquid subcooled in the condenser? Therefore, the liquid must be subcooled to at least 97 degrees to prevent liquid line flash gas. This means the system would need at least 8 degrees (105 degrees - 97 degrees) of condenser subcooling to prevent liquid line flashing before getting the metering device.

McCabe-Thiele-Diagrams-Summary - LearnChemE

Feed quality q: q < 0 is superheated vapor; q = 0 is dew point vapor; 0 < q < 1 is a liquid vapor mixture; q = 1 is bubble point liquid; q > 1 is a subcooled
